If you have insurance, the first step is to contact your insurance company. They will be able to help you assess the damage and file a claim. Be sure to keep all of your receipts and documentation, as you may need them later.
Once you've filed your insurance claim, you'll need to find a reputable disaster cleanup company to help you clean up the damage. There are many companies out there, so it's important to do your research and choose one that is licensed and insured. Be sure to get a written estimate before any work begins.
The cleanup process can be long and difficult, but it's important to start as soon as possible. The sooner you start, the sooner you'll be able to get your life back to normal. Begin by removing any debris from your property. If you have any damaged furniture or belongings, you'll need to dispose of them properly.
